Leaving Kew for another part of the country is a long distance move, and it should be priced like one: a published sum rather than a phone call and a hunch. The sum is £65 per hour of crew time plus £1.50 per road mile, with an hour loading and an hour unloading included as the baseline. Driveway access is the cheapest long-distance load in London: nothing is carried further than the tail lift, so the baseline hours usually hold. It is the same formula in Richmond upon Thames as it is everywhere else we work — the only thing that changes is your address and your mileage.

The working, shown: Kew to Manchester (200 road miles)
- Studio or single room£430
2 hrs x £65 = £130, plus 200 miles x £1.50 = £300
Two movers · Luton van
- 1-bed home£430
2 hrs x £65 = £130, plus 200 miles x £1.50 = £300
Two movers · Luton van
- 2-bed home£560
4 hrs x £65 = £260, plus 200 miles x £1.50 = £300
Two movers · Luton or 7.5t
- 3-bed home£690
6 hrs x £65 = £390, plus 200 miles x £1.50 = £300
Three movers · 7.5t lorry
- 4-bed home£820
8 hrs x £65 = £520, plus 200 miles x £1.50 = £300
Three movers · 7.5t or 18t lorry
- 5-bed home£950
10 hrs x £65 = £650, plus 200 miles x £1.50 = £300
Four movers · 18t lorry

Every price on this page is the same sum: £65 an hour of crew time plus £1.50 a road mile, with one hour loading and one hour unloading included as the baseline. VAT, fuel, blankets, straps, transit insurance and the driver's lifting help are inside it. Congestion Charge, ULEZ and any suspended-bay fee are quoted with the price, never added afterwards.
- Crew hours in Kew: driveway access is the cheapest long-distance load in london: nothing is carried further than the tail lift, so the baseline hours usually hold.
- Road miles from TW9: measured on the real route via M4 and M40, not as the crow flies.
- ULEZ applies to a TW9 departure and is quoted with the price, never added later.
- Bay suspension with London Borough of Richmond upon Thames where the lorry cannot legally stand outside — the fee is shown as its own line.

Moving out of Kew TW9
The botanic gardens, the green and Edwardian family streets around them. Kew Gardens anchors the neighbourhood, and the nearest station is Kew Gardens (District, Overground). Housing here is edwardian terraces and semis in family use, plus riverside apartments. — 40.5% of homes in Kew are flats and 30% are privately rented, which is why so many moves out of Kew are one- and two-bed loads heading a long way rather than family houses moving round the corner. Narrow streets with permit bays, level crossings and conservation-area frontages. West London sits on the M4 and M40 corridors, so Bristol, Cardiff, Oxford and Birmingham runs are out of the capital inside forty minutes.
